Fsu credit. The State Employee Tuition Waiver covers a maximum of two classes, up to 6 credit hours per semester (Fall, Spring, and Summer). Classes taken must be for a minimum of 1 credit hour. The Scholarship does not cover the following additional fees: Auxiliary Fees for C.P.D. and Distance Learning courses. Material and Supply Fees. Repeat Course Fees.

Academic credit may be earned for an internship experience if taken as a Directed Independent Study (DIS). The amount of credit is arranged in consultation with a faculty sponsor or Academic Advisor. Contact your FSU Academic Advisor to determine if academic credit through a DIS is available for your major. To report your credit card lost or stolen from 8:30 a.m. to 5:30 p.m. EST Monday through Friday, call (850) 224-4960 or toll-free (877) GO-FSU-CU (1-877-463-7828) immediately. Outside of normal business hours or on holidays, for lost or stolen credit cards, please call (800) 449-7728.

The amount of tuition a student pays is based on the number of classes they take. Tuition and fees are set by the Florida Legislature. The undergraduate cost of attendance is initially set at 26 credit hours (13 hours per term). The tuition is adjusted after the drop/add period to accommodate the student’s actual enrollment ... Tuition Breakdown. For the Advanced Standing 39-credit program: In-state cost is $444 per credit hour. Out-of-state cost is $625 per credit hour. Both also require: $30 application fee. Additional course fees, which could be up to $400 per course, total of ~ 10 courses. FSU undergraduate students must complete the State of Florida’s Civic Literacy requirement in order to earn their bachelor’s degree. Depending on when a student first enters a Florida public college or university, the following requirements must be met.
